色婷婷狠狠18禁久久YY,CHINESE性内射高清国产,国产女人18毛片水真多1,国产AV在线观看

ajax h5上傳圖片插件

周雨萌1年前7瀏覽0評論

關(guān)于Ajax H5上傳圖片插件的文章

在現(xiàn)代的Web開發(fā)中,圖片上傳是經(jīng)常遇到的需求之一。然而,傳統(tǒng)的圖片上傳方式往往需要頁面刷新,用戶體驗較差。為了解決這個問題,開發(fā)者們推出了基于Ajax和H5的圖片上傳插件,它可以在不刷新頁面的情況下實現(xiàn)圖片上傳功能。本文將介紹Ajax H5上傳圖片插件的使用方法和優(yōu)勢,以及一些具體的例子。

使用方法

Ajax H5上傳圖片插件提供了簡單而強大的圖片上傳功能,使用起來非常方便。只需要在HTML頁面中引入插件的相關(guān)文件,然后在合適的位置添加一個圖片上傳的區(qū)域即可。例如:

<html>
<head>
<title>圖片上傳示例</title>
<script src="ajax-h5-uploader.js"></script>
</head>
<body>
<div id="uploader"></div>
<script>
var uploader = new AjaxH5Uploader("uploader");
</script>
</body>
</html>

在上面的示例代碼中,我們引入了ajax-h5-uploader.js文件,并在頁面中添加了一個id為"uploader"的div。通過創(chuàng)建一個AjaxH5Uploader對象,并指定該div的id作為參數(shù),就可以實現(xiàn)一個簡單的圖片上傳區(qū)域了。

優(yōu)勢和特點

Ajax H5上傳圖片插件具有幾個重要的優(yōu)勢和特點。首先,它不需要頁面的刷新,可以在不中斷用戶操作的情況下實現(xiàn)圖片上傳功能。其次,它支持多文件上傳,用戶可以一次選擇多個圖片進行上傳。此外,插件還提供了豐富的上傳參數(shù)配置,開發(fā)者可以根據(jù)自己的需求進行調(diào)整。最后,插件的界面友好,支持自定義樣式,可以與不同的網(wǎng)站風(fēng)格相適應(yīng)。

舉個例子,假設(shè)我們正在開發(fā)一個社交網(wǎng)站,用戶可以在個人資料中上傳自己的頭像。使用Ajax H5上傳圖片插件,我們可以實現(xiàn)一個優(yōu)雅的頭像上傳功能。用戶只需點擊上傳按鈕,選擇一張或多張圖片,然后點擊確認按鈕進行上傳。上傳過程中,用戶可以繼續(xù)瀏覽其他頁面,而不必等待頁面的刷新。上傳完成后,頁面會顯示所選圖片的縮略圖,用戶可以預(yù)覽并確認是否保存。這樣一來,用戶體驗大大提升,同時也減輕了服務(wù)器的壓力。

代碼說明

Ajax H5上傳圖片插件的核心功能是通過H5的File API實現(xiàn)文件讀取和上傳。插件提供了一些常用的API方法,供開發(fā)者使用。例如,我們可以使用`setParams`方法設(shè)置上傳參數(shù),使用`setUrl`方法設(shè)置后端處理圖片上傳的URL等。以下是一個簡單的示例代碼:

var uploader = new AjaxH5Uploader("uploader");
uploader.setParams({
userId: 123456,
fileType: "avatar"
});
uploader.setUrl("/upload");
uploader.onUploadSuccess = function(response) {
console.log("上傳成功:", response);
};
uploader.onUploadError = function(error) {
console.log("上傳失敗:", error);
};

在上面的代碼中,我們創(chuàng)建了一個名為uploader的AjaxH5Uploader對象,并使用`setParams`方法設(shè)置了上傳參數(shù)。然后,使用`setUrl`方法設(shè)置了上傳圖片的URL。接下來,我們定義了`onUploadSuccess`和`onUploadError`兩個回調(diào)函數(shù),用于處理上傳成功和上傳失敗的情況。當用戶選擇圖片并點擊上傳按鈕后,插件會自動觸發(fā)相應(yīng)的回調(diào)函數(shù),并傳遞相應(yīng)的參數(shù)。

總結(jié)

Ajax H5上傳圖片插件是一種非常方便和強大的工具,它允許用戶在不刷新頁面的情況下上傳圖片,并且具備多文件上傳和豐富的配置參數(shù)等特點。通過合理地運用這個插件,我們可以改善用戶體驗,減輕服務(wù)器的壓力,提高開發(fā)效率。無論是個人網(wǎng)站還是企業(yè)系統(tǒng),都可以從中受益。